Sarya Population - Mau, Uttar Pradesh

Sarya is a medium size village located in Muhammadabad Gohna Tehsil of Mau district, Uttar Pradesh with total 180 families residing. The Sarya village has population of 1147 of which 563 are males while 584 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Sarya village population of children with age 0-6 is 167 which makes up 14.56 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Sarya village is 1037 which is higher than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Sarya as per census is 920,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Sarya village has higher liter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Sarya village was 71.02 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Sarya Male literacy stands at 83.40 % while female literacy rate was 59.33 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 16.30 % of total population in Sarya village. The village Sarya curr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Sarya village out of total population, 291 were engaged in work activities. 75.60 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 24.40 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 291 workers engaged in Main Work, 104 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 58 were Agricultural labourer.
